A while ago I mentioned that I think it's important to setup some email
filter that will automatically send a copy of the emacs-elpa-diffs email
to the maintainer of the corresponding package.

Has anyone had time to look into that?  If not, could someone take on
that task?

It shouldn't be that hard: maintain a small table matching files to
maintainer's email addresses, and then filter the email from
emacs-elpa-diffs and redirect them as appropriate.

The same could be done for Emacs's bundled packages, but the
maintainership there is often a mot more murky, so I'd rather limit it
to `elpa' for now (where we should enforce that every package comes with
a "maintainer email address").
